Q: Is 2,129,270 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 2,129,270 is a composite number.

Why is 2,129,270 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 2,129,270 can be evenly divided by 1 2 5 10 11 13 22 26 55 65 110 130 143 286 715 1,430 1,489 2,978 7,445 14,890 16,379 19,357 32,758 38,714 81,895 96,785 163,790 193,570 212,927 425,854 1,064,635 and 2,129,270, with no remainder.

Since 2,129,270 cannot be divided by just 1 and 2,129,270, it is a composite number.
